This album by Big Mike is his best work since Something Serious. He, along with Scarface, have been the best rappers on Rap A Lot label. But once again this album will go with out notice if you don't live in the south. But make no mistake about, if you like hard core rap, this is a must buy.

4.0 out of 5 stars 4.5 Star album for Big Mike's 3rd - My favorite of his, July 30, 2005
By 
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: Hard to Hit (Audio CD)
After almost 2 years Big Mike is back with my favorite of his 3 albums. The other 2 still get 4 stars but I think this one is a little better. Packed with 20 songs, 4 are classics, 1 is almost classsic material, 2 I skip, and the other 13 are good or great songs. Guests are on about 8 of the songs so you get a good deal of Big Mike. Production is rather good as well, Mike Banks does 7 songs, the always great Mike Dean does 5 and the equally solid Mr. Lee does 6, Mike Dean & Mr. Lee collaborate for 2 as well. Lyrics are typical Big Mike - alot of gangsta songs w/ hard beats and some slower mor erelaxing ones as well. A great album, to have for fans of Big Mike or someone who wants to hear a real gangsta from the south, not one of them candy cupcake rappers that's on the radio all day!
